BAKERSFIELD, Calif. – The University of Texas Rio Grande Valley baseball team dropped the series opener to CSU Bakersfield 8-1 on Friday at Hardt Field.
UTRGV (30-18, 15-7 WAC) now trails NM State (16-6 WAC), which won 21-7 at Seattle U, by one game for first place in the WAC standings. UTRGV is tied for second with Sacramento State (15-7 WAC), which lost at Utah Valley 6-2, California Baptist (15-7 WAC), which beat Chicago State 13-2, and Grand Canyon (15-7 WAC), which beat Northern Colorado 11-1, with five Western Athletic Conference (WAC) games remaining.
UTRGV scored its lone run in the ninth.Senior
Coleman Grubbs and junior
Christian Sepulveda hit back-to-back one-out singles. Then, with two outs, junior
Conrado Diaz singled to left-center to bring home Grubbs.
UTRGV was limited to two hits by
Edgar Barclay (6-3)over the first seven innings, including a double by senior
Anthony Gomez and a single by Sepulveda. Barclay struck out 12 without walking anyone.
Sepulveda finished 2-for-4.
Senior
Trevelle Hill (7-4) held CSU Bakersfield (20-31, 8-14 WAC) to one run over the first four innings as
Ryan Koch hit an RBI-single in the third.
In the fifth, however,
Jesse Rowley hit a two-run home run and then
Daniel Carrizosa and
Evan Berkey hit two-run singles to put CSU Bakersfield up 7-0.
Jake Ortega came up with an RBI-single with two outs in the seventh to complete the scoring.
UTRGV and CSU Bakersfield play the middle game of the series on Saturday at 8 p.m.
